Technical Details

  • Compatible with: EOS 1000D/550D/500D/450D/400D/350D/300D/60D/50D/40D/30D/20D/10D/7D/5D/5D Mark II/1D/1Ds Mark III/IV Powershot G10/G11/G12 Pentax K10/K20/K100/K200/K-7 Samsung GX10/GX20
  • High-tech Wireless FSK 2.4GHz (Through wall) transmission, 100m range
  • Timer Remote ideal for Time-Lapse Photography (blooming flowers, changing landscapes)
  • Shutter Release Button with Autofocus, Single & Continuous Shooting, Bulb Mode and Self Timer
  • LCD Display with Back Lighting

Hahnel Giga T Pro
Hahnel Giga T Pro is a 2.4GHz Wireless Timer Remote. This stylish new product has the combined functionality of a Wireless Remote Shutter Release and a Timer Remote. It can also be used as a simple cable remote if required. The Giga T Pro is a great investment if you are interested in time-lapse photography such as blooming flowers, changing landscapes and action shots.

The Wireless Shutter Release is also ideal for wildlife photography, long exposure, astral and studio photography. Programmable features include a self timer,interval timer, long exposure setting, and exposure count. These settings can be used in any combination, making the possibilities virtually limitless.

Does everything 17 Mar 2010
By Tom B
There are plenty of wireless remotes on the market, but this one does it all.

I went for a wireless remote as it gives me complete freedom from being anywhere near my camera which means it's great for self portraits or if you're setting stuff up etc.
So why choose the Giga T Pro? well it does everything, from single shots (complete with half-press for autofocus) to burst shooting. The remote's about the size of a USB drive and is fully programmable for delays, shot bursts, those long exposures in bulb mode, shooting mode and you can even set up time delays if you want a sunrise or flower opening series.

I've not had it long but this is really helping me out with all sorts but mainly with night photography, no camera shake when pressing the shutter and I don't have to set a delay to avoid that shake either. It's great to have the control without being tied to the camera.
It's also good to know I've the functionality when I need it, I'm not going to wish I'd bought something better in 6 months.

All in all, well worth the investment.

This remote costs not much more than the basic canon tethered cable release for my 5D yet does infinitely more. It works over tremendous distances and through walls and windows (unlike the ridiculously expensive and less well featured Canon wireless remote which requires line of sight) and is also a timer and time lapse device.

Very well made and intuitive to use - you won't need the instructions once you have used it once or twice. Can be used as a conventional tethered remote as well while keeping all the timer/time lapse functionality. Unlike canon releases, this can be used with a wide range of Canon models as it has two cables (it annoys me that I before this I had to have two different Canon releases for my two Canon cameras).

The receiver clips into the flash hotshoe but does not use the pins so if you want to use a camera mounted flash with this you can but will need to find a way to secure the receiver unit to your camera or tripod - a bit of insulating tape did it for me but you could easily devise something better.

The only slight niggle is that the plug that fits into the 5D remote socket does not have a firm locking clip like the Canon remote and is a bit of a sloppy fit. Theoretically if the cable were pulled I imagine it could bend the little pins in the socket, so care is needed removing the cable.

First, full marks to Amazon for replacing a faulty unit. It was 'dead on arrival' and Amazon managed to get me another the very next day! That is super service, and they trusted me to send back the faulty one, which of course I did.

The unit is very clever and works really well. It claims to do a lot of things and as far as I can tell, it does them all well. It is small and neat and contrary to others' comments elsewhere, the instructions are fine. Perhaps they have been rewritten.

I have not been able to test the range, but in our large house it worked well through several walls. If you want a simple remote, this one may be a bit over the top, but if you want to be able to set off a burst of a defined number of shots after a predetermined delay, this is the one for you. Or you can take a variable number of shots at a variable interval after a variable delay. This can get quite complicated!

Just one small point, the unit does seem rather fragile. Not unusable, but not industrial strength, either. Perhaps not for the rough and tumble of a professional team but fine for amateur use (which I assume is the target market).
